Tunisia’s Court Upholds Up to 45-Year Sentences for 40 Opposition

Story summary
  • Tunisia’s Court of Cassation upheld prison sentences of up to 45 years for 40 opposition figures, lawyers and businessmen.
  • The ruling ends three-year proceedings and cannot be appealed.
  • Twenty defendants fled abroad and were sentenced in absentia.
  • National Salvation Front leader Najib Chebbi received a 12-year term.
  • Ghazi Chaouachi, Issam Chebbi, Jawhar Ben Mbarek and Ridha Belhaj each received 20-year terms; Noureddine Bhiri received 10 years.
